Speaking of some of the best defenders in the league, one cannot leave the names of Draymond Green and Rudy Gobert out of it. The two superstars are regarded as two of the best modern-day defenders by NBA fans and pundits alike.
But, there seems to be a beef developing between the two stars. Recently, Draymond Green talked about not even mentioning him and Gobert in the same sentence.
It caused a lot of noise in the NBA community. Following the statement by Green, Gobert also broke his silence on the matter.
While it seemed like that would be the end of the beef at the moment, things have once again developed in that department. Gobert recently appeared for an interview with Taylor Rooks, where Rooks quoted what Draymond said about Team France.
“They as the French National Team have been very mouthy when it comes to us, yet they don’t beat us when it matters. Playing with Team USA, it’s us against the world. And to hear guys like [Rudy Gobert] and Evan Fournier get in the media and talk sh*t as if they don’t know how sh*t really goes, pisses me off.”
Gobert gave a pretty smart answer to these claims by Green as he said, “Well, show me what sh*t I talk. I don’t talk sh*t so I wanna see the evidence of me talking shit. But I love the competitiveness. I think in a way, it’s cool that Team USA is finally getting mad at a team. Because they used to kick everyone’s a** since basketball started.”
